The Importance of a Car's Radiator for Engine Cooling

A car's radiator is a vital component of the cooling system and plays a critical role in maintaining optimal engine temperature. It is responsible for dissipating heat generated by the engine and preventing overheating, ensuring the engine operates efficiently and avoids damage.

What a Radiator Does for Your Car

The cooling system consists of several essential parts that work together to regulate engine temperature. These parts include the radiator, radiator fan, coolant, water pump, thermostat, and hoses. The radiator receives hot coolant from the engine, and as air passes through the radiator's cooling fins, the heat is transferred to the air. The radiator fan helps to increase airflow through the radiator, enhancing the cooling process. The water pump circulates the coolant throughout the engine, while the thermostat regulates the flow of coolant to maintain the optimal operating temperature.

When to Replace Old Car Radiator?

Over time, a radiator may become damaged or worn due to various factors. Corrosion, leaks, clogs, or damage to the radiator fins can hinder its cooling efficiency. Additionally, prolonged exposure to extreme temperatures and constant heating and cooling cycles can lead to wear and degradation of the radiator. It is important to regularly inspect the radiator and address any signs of damage or wear to prevent overheating and potential engine damage.
